How they compare

Lithuania currently reports 3,603 1000 USD against 3,382 1000 USD in Finland, a difference of 221 1000 USD.

That makes Lithuania's figure about 1.1 times Finland's.

The two have swapped places 3 times across 27 shared years of data; in 1998 it was Finland ahead.

Finland ranks 55th and Lithuania ranks 52nd of 203 countries.

Finland has averaged higher in every one of the 4 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Finland Lithuania Difference Ahead
1990s 11,714 1000 USD 1,672 1000 USD 10,043 1000 USD Finland
2000s 5,225 1000 USD 1,111 1000 USD 4,114 1000 USD Finland
2010s 3,815 1000 USD 2,488 1000 USD 1,328 1000 USD Finland
2020s 4,361 1000 USD 3,106 1000 USD 1,255 1000 USD Finland

Averages of every year both report within each decade.

The database contains data on the production and trade in roundwood and in prim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world.The main types of primary forest products included in this database are ro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further and defined in the Joint Forest Sector Questionnaire (JFSQ) (https://www.fao.org/statistics/data-collection/forestry/en). The database contains details of the following topics: - roundwood removals (production) by coniferous and non-coniferous wood and assortments, - production and trade in industrial ro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, wood charcoal, pulp, paper and paperboard, and other products.
